Structure and Location of the
NEDA Regional Office XII
Structure
The NEDA Regional Office (NRO) XII was first established in Cotabato
City pursuant to Presidential Decree No. 742 dated 1 August 1975,
restructuring the regional groupings of the provinces in Mindanao, Basilan,
Sulu, and Tawi-Tawi. On 25 October 1975, NRO XII became operational with
the following divisions to facilitate its operations, namely: Plan Formulation
Division, Program Coordination Division, and Administrative Division.
The passage of Executive Order (EO) No. 320 dated 22 July 1987,
“Reorganizing the NEDA,” restructured the NEDA Regional Office divisions
into Macro-Intersectoral Coordination and Assistance Division (MICAD),
Economic Development Division (EDD), Social Development Division (SDD),
Infrastructure Development Division (IDD), and Operations Division (OD).
With the adoption of the functional structure proposed under the NEDA
Rationalization Plan per EO No. 366 dated 17 June 2013, the divisions were
again restructured into the Policy Formulation and Planning Division (PFPD),
Project Development, Investment Programming and Budget Division
(PDIPBD), Development Research Division (DRD), Project Monitoring and
Evaluation Division (PMED), and the Finance and Administrative Division
(FAD).
Physical Location
The NEDA Regional Office XII is presently located at the Prime Regional
Government Center (PRGC), Barangay Carpenter Hill, Koronadal City,
South Cotabato. The three-floor NRO XII building has a total area of 1,824
square meters and is located in a 2,168 sq. m. lot donated by the City
Government of Koronadal.

Functions
of the NEDA Regional Office XII
1. Serve as the Technical Secretariat
of the Regional Development
Council (RDC), particularly in the
coordination of the formulation,
updating, and implementation of
plans and investment programs at
the regional level;
2. Provide technical assistance to regional line agencies, local
government units, other regional development coordinating bodies,
and other stakeholders in the region in identifying and developing
regional programs and projects;
3. Evaluate and review proposed programs and projects in the region
requiring RDC action, which include, among others, proposals
requiring NEDA Board Investment Coordinating Committee (ICC)
clearance and for funding of the National Government, Official
Development Assistance (ODA), and other government fund
sources;
4. Monitor, assess, and prepare status reports of regional socio-
economic performance and implementation of major programs and
projects in the region;
5. Conduct studies, researches, and policy reviews;
6. Coordinate with regional offices of other departments and
agencies in providing technical assistance to the local government
units in the region in the areas of development planning,
investment programming, budgeting, and monitoring and
evaluation;
5
6
7. Establish, maintain, and manage computer/electronic-based
information systems network on socio-economic indicators and
development programs and projects;
8. Provide support to continuing peace and development initiatives in
Southern Philippines;
9. Advocate, communicate, and disseminate information on national
policies, thrusts, and priorities affecting regional development;
10. Coordinate and manage special projects/activities; and
11. Perform such other tasks as may be assigned by the Director-
General, Deputy Director-General and Assistant Director-General
for Regional Development, and other NEDA officials.

The Policy Formulation and Planning Division(PFPD) of NEDA Regional Office
XII coordinates the formulation and updating of all planning related documents, such
as the Regional Development Plan (RDP) and the Regional Spatial Development
Framework (RSDF) in coordination with all stakeholders. It also conducts and
prepares periodic plan implementation assessment reports, such as the Annual
Regional Development Report (RDR), quarterly Regional Economic Situationer
(RES), and other similar socio-economic reports.
The Project Development, Investment Programming, and Budget Division
(PDIPBD) coordinates the preparation and updating of the Regional Development
Investment Program (RDIP) and the Annual Investment Program (AIP). It also
provides technical assistance to the Regional Development Council in the review of
the annual budget proposals of regional line agencies, state universities and
colleges, and other national government instrumentalities in the region and prepares
budget proposal tracking reports.
The Development Research Division (DRD) coordinates the preparation and
updating of the Regional Development Research Agenda (RDRA), and the Regional
Socio-Economic Profile (RSEP), as well as the preparation and publication of the
Regional Development Updates (RDU).
The Project Monitoring and Evaluation Division (PMED) coordinates the
preparation and updating of Regional Results Matrices (RRM), which serves as
basis in monitoring the RDP implementation.

4. Project Monitoring and Evaluation
1st
/2nd
Floors, NEDA Regional Office XII
Prime Regional Government Center, Barangay Carpenter Hill
City of Koronadal 9506, South Cotabato
Tel. No. (083) 228-9203/(083) 228-6211
Division in-Charge: Project Monitoring and Evaluation Division (2nd
Floor)
The Project Monitoring and Evaluation Division conducts quarterly field
monitoring visits to major/critical programs and projects implemented in Region XII.
It is usually undertaken within a period of 3-5 days depending on the number of
projects to be monitored. Special field monitoring visits are also conducted for
programs and projects confronted with implementation problems and issues and/or
those identified as priority of the national government.
A Problem-Solving Session (PSS) is conducted after every field monitoring
visit to obtain maximum benefit from the information made available by the
monitoring and evaluation activity. It is participated in by the members of the RPMC
XII, implementing agencies, concerned LGUs where the project monitored is located
and other stakeholders. It provides the forum where problems/issues relative to
project implementation can be discussed and resolved. All recommendations and/or
issues that that could not be resolved during the PSS are submitted to the Regional
Development Council (RDC) XII for appropriate action.
NEDA XII, as the RPMC XII Secretariat, prepares the annual work program
and monitoring plan of the Committee. It generates and consolidates the quarterly
program/project progress reports from implementing agencies on major
programs/projects, which serve as inputs to the selection of particular programs and
projects to be monitored. It likewise prepares the individual project field
monitoring/PSS reports of
projects visited and on the
conduct PSS for the
concurrence/approval of
RDC XII. Further, it
submits quarterly reports
to the National Project
Monitoring Committee
(NPMC) on status of
program/project
implementation, RPMC
XII accomplishments and
unresolved issues and
concerns needing
intervention of NPMC.

Procedure for
Filing Complaints
The NEDA Regional Office XII shall
adopt the Bilis Aksyon, a
component of the “Mamamayan
Muna, Hindi Mamaya Na” program
of the Civil service Commission to act
and resolve any complaint or
grievance filed against its employee.
Bilis Aksyon is a quick process of
resolving grievances against a
government employee for
discourtesy, red tape, failure to
attend to clients or act promptly on
public transactions, and other similar
acts.
What are the groundsfor filing grievance?
1. Discourtesy in the course of official duties;
2. Failure to attend to anyone who wants to avail of the services of the office, or
to act promptly and expeditiously on public transactions;
3. Failure of the employee to give clear instructions to clients or shuttling clients
from one table to another; and
4. Any act or conduct analogous/similar to the foregoing.
18
18
How to file grievance?
A grievance may be reported orally or in writing. The FAD-Public
Assistance and Complaints Desk shall document the complaint/grievance
using the prescribed form.
Who may filea grievance?
Any individual subjected to any discourteous act by a government official
or employee: not served promptly, not given clear instruction/s on the
process involved in the transaction or inquiry and was required to go from
one table/unit to another in connection with his transaction or subjected to
any similar act, may file a grievance.
